Abstract

Aspects described herein relate to determining a beta offset for determining a number of shared channel resources to be used to transmit uplink control information, where a downlink control information indicating a resource grant for the shared channel resources does not include at least an indication of selection of a dynamic beta offset. A shared data channel including the uplink control information can be generated based at least in part on the beta offset, and transmitted over the shared data channel resources.

Claims (34)

1. A method of wireless communication, comprising:

receiving a configuration indicating a set of multiple possible dynamic beta offsets;

receiving downlink control information indicating a resource grant for shared channel resources, wherein the downlink control information does not include at least an indication of selection of a dynamic beta offset;

generating, based on receiving the downlink control information without the indication of selection of the dynamic beta offset, a shared data channel including uplink control information using a first one in the set of multiple possible dynamic beta offsets; and

transmitting the shared data channel over the shared data channel resources.

2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the set of multiple possible dynamic beta offsets are indicated in a table having associated indices, and wherein generating the shared data channel includes using one in the set of multiple possible dynamic beta offsets having a lowest index in the table.

3. The method of claim 1 , further comprising determining that the downlink control information does not include at least the indication of selection of the dynamic beta offset based at least in part on determining a format of the downlink control information.

4. The method of claim 1 , further comprising receiving a configuration indicating a set of multiple possible dynamic beta offsets and a semi-static beta offset, wherein using the first one in the set of multiple possible dynamic beta offsets is based on determining the semi-static beta offset.
